Leaders in the Field... Alongside the Heroes of the Front Lines
In a message of appreciation for the frontline heroes responding to the repercussions of Iran’s egregious aggression, and with a commitment to monitoring the situation on the ground and ensuring the well-being of the injured, senior officials intensified their inspection visits to incident sites and hospitals, reaffirming their continued support for military, technical, and medical personnel, and mobilizing all available resources to ensure rapid recovery and the uninterrupted provision of essential services.
In this context, Minister of Defense Sheikh Abdullah Ali Al-Salem Al-Sabah visited several injured members of the Land Forces. Meanwhile, Chief of the General Staff of the Army, Lieutenant General Khalid Al-Sharhan, and Deputy Chief of the General Staff, Brigadier General Air Marshal Sabah Jaber Al-Ahmad Al-Sabah, inspected the injured, expressing concern for their health and commending the efforts of medical teams.
Additionally, Minister of Electricity, Water, and Renewable Energy, Dr. Subaih Al-Mukhaimis, accompanied by his Undersecretary, Dr. Adel Al-Zamil, inspected the sites of the two damaged power stations. They reviewed repair works and rehabilitation plans for the affected units, emphasizing the mobilization of all resources to maintain the stability of the electricity and water systems.
For his part, Undersecretary of the Ministry of Health, Sheikh Dr. Salman Khalifa Al-Sabah, visited several injured individuals, reaffirming the continued provision of the highest standards of medical care and commending the readiness and competence of health teams in handling cases from the earliest moments.
